China opened Aug. 16 a research center for Sino-African economic and trade cooperations. The China-Africa Research Center was established by the Chinese Academy of International Trade and Economic Cooperation. It aims to provide a theoretical basis for the Chinese government’s Africa-related decision-making and consultation services for firms seeking to invest in Africa, Xinhua reports.
